description Newly introduced methods of assaying simultaneously copper and zinc and zinc alone in serum by flame atomic-absorption spectrometry are simple and economical, especially in saving the consumption of serum material. Along with biochemical parameters, they have been successfully applied to diagnostics/prognostics of tuberculosis in children, through analyses of sera from pediatric patients with lung tuberculosis or suspected tuberculosis, enabling the follow-up of therapeutic efficiency. The prognostic strength of Cu and Cu/Zn ratio together with C-reactive protein, complement components C3 and C4, and erythrocyte sedimentation rate have been documented.
